Germany relaxes entry regulations for international skilled workers
Berlin (ots) - Germany has introduced new legislation that will relax entry requirements for qualified non-EU professionals who wish to live and work in the country. As of March 1, 2024, a major part of the legislative package to modernize German residence law will come into force in Europe’s largest economy. moreRobust 2024 Growth Forecast for Digital Industry in Germany
Berlin (ots) - Leading digital industry association Bitkom says that the sector is poised to outperform other parts of the German economy in the coming year. Bitkom predicts that the German information technology and communications market will grow by 4.4 percent in 2024 – three to four times as much as prognoses for German GDP as a whole. moreMassive Interest in German Home Solar EV Charging Station Subsidy
Berlin (ots) - Germany is offering support to property owners to install chargers for electric vehicles – applications exhausted the EUR 300 million allocated for 2023 in a single day. The new assistance program is administered by Germany’s development bank, the KfW, and is capped, for the moment, at EUR 500 million.
